Awning Windows Installation in Nashua, NH
Awning window installation services provide homeowners with a practical way to enhance natural light and ventilation in various areas of the property. These windows are hinged at the top, allowing them to open outward from the bottom, which makes them ideal for spaces like kitchens, bathrooms, or areas that benefit from fresh air without obstructing walkways or outdoor views. Projects typically involve replacing existing windows or adding new ones to improve airflow, increase daylight, or update the aesthetic of a home. Property owners often want to understand the different styles, materials, and sizes available, as well as how these windows can complement the overall design of their home.
Before requesting awning window installation, homeowners usually consider factors such as the window’s placement, ease of operation, energy efficiency, and maintenance requirements. It’s important to assess whether the existing window openings are suitable for the desired style and to clarify any preferences regarding hardware or exterior finishes. Understanding the local building codes and ensuring proper insulation and sealing are also common concerns, helping to ensure the new windows perform well and contribute to the comfort and functionality of the home.

Awning Windows Installation Questions
What are awning windows? Awning windows are hinged at the top and open outward, allowing for ventilation even during rain.
Where are awning windows typically installed? They are often used in basements, bathrooms, and above kitchen sinks for natural light and airflow.
What should property owners consider when choosing awning windows? Consider the size, material, and style to match the property's aesthetic and functional needs.
How is the installation of awning windows performed? Installation involves framing the opening, securing the window, and ensuring proper sealing for weather resistance.
